UCL: Huge mistake – Guardiola warns Man City players ahead of Real Madrid clash

Manchester City manager, Pep Guardiola has warned his players that it would be a “huge mistake” to seek revenge ahead of Tuesday’s Champions League semi-final first leg at Real Madrid.

Madrid won last year’s semi-final 6-5 on aggregate, including that dramatic 3-1 comeback at the Bernabeu.

Guardiola is however worried that the quest to avenge the defeat could make the tie too emotional.

“It would be a huge mistake. We’re not here for revenge, just an opportunity.

“We can learn a little bit from what happened. You cannot become crazy. It’s a football game.

“I reviewed the games over the last two days and we couldn’t have played better in the home leg. Last season was the end of the world and we’re back. One day we will reach the final again and one day we will win it,” he said.
